Alia Akram

Alia Akram is a Barrister at Garden Court Chambers since December 2017. Previously, Alia served as a Pupil Barrister and Squatter at 3 Raymond Buildings from October 2016 to November 2017. Alia's career began at Hickman and Rose, where Alia worked as a Crime Paralegal from July 2014 to June 2016, representing a diverse range of clients in criminal litigation involving violence, financial, and drug offences. Prior to that role, Alia was a Senior Paralegal in the Immigration Department at Bates Wells Braithwaite from June 2012 to July 2014, managing a personal caseload and advising clients on immigration matters. Alia's educational background includes a Bar Professional Training Course from Kaplan Law School and a MA in Jurisprudence from the University of Oxford.

Garden Court Chambers

Garden Court Chambers is a top ranked barristers'​ chambers committed to fighting injustice, defending human rights and upholding the rule of law. We have a proud history of winning ground-breaking cases of constitutional importance. Our high profile cases feature in the media every week. We are the largest barristers'​ chambers in London with over 260 barristers and staff. Garden Court Chambers is top ranked in the Chambers UK Bar Guide and the Legal 500 Bar Guide.
